📌 I. Product Definition & Classification: Do You Really Understand "Cardboard Spools"?
A Cardboard Spool (White), often referred to as a paper tube, paper core, or cardboard reel, is a cylindrical container made from layered paperboard or cellulose fibers. It is primarily used for winding, storing, and transporting flexible materials such as textiles, films, foils, papers, and tapes.
In international trade, these items are not treated as generic "packaging" but rather as specific articles of paperboard. The classification depends heavily on whether the spool is considered a packing container (e.g., for retail boxes) or a functional industrial article (e.g., for winding fabric).
⚠️ Key Distinction Point:
- If the spool is used as a core for winding industrial materials (like paper rolls or textiles) and functions as part of the production process, it is often classified under Chapter 48 as "Other articles of paper pulp, paper, paperboard...".
- If it is a rigid box or container for holding other goods (like a gift box or record sleeve), it falls under Chapter 48 as "Packing containers".
- Critical Note: For standard "white cardboard spools" used in manufacturing (textile/paper winding), they are typically classified as other articles of paperboard rather than general packing boxes, unless they are specifically shaped as rigid retail boxes.

关于 HS 编码归类
协调制度(HS)是由世界海关组织(WCO)制定的国际贸易商品分类标准。全球 200 多个国家采用 HS 系统作为海关关税、贸易统计和进出口监管的基础。
每个 HS 编码遵循以下层级结构:
- 章(2 位)——商品大类(例如:第 84 章:机器和机械设备)
- 品目(4 位)——章内的更具体分类
- 子目(6 位)——国际通用细分,所有 WCO 成员国统一使用
- 本国细分(8-10 位)——各国自行扩展的细分编码,如美国 HTSUS 10 位编码
正确的 HS 编码归类对于顺利通关、准确缴纳关税和遵守贸易法规至关重要。错误归类可能导致海关延误、多缴关税或罚款。
